Interactive Systems Worldwide Inc.. The Group's principal activity is to design, develop and market an interactive client or server based computer system for purposes of wagering on sporting events. The interactive hardware and software system (the SportXction TM system) enables users to wager at fixed prices during the course of a sporting event such as soccer, football, baseball, golf, tennis, cricket and basketball. The SportXction (TM) system accepts bets not only on the outcome of a sporting event, but also on discrete parts of the event and on specific game situations. The SportXction (TM) System software monitors and changes the odds on the contestants in a sporting event to induce the players to wager such that the betting pool for each betting proposition is continuously driven toward a financial balance, to within a pre-set level.
